Crazy Forts is a fort-building kit consisting of 44 plastic poles, 25 connector balls, and building instructions; kids can make endless structural configurations and secret hideouts with the simple addition of a light sheet. Dragon’s Breath differs from more-traditional board games that have you roll a die, spin a wheel, or draw a card to move along on the game board. An actual instrument, the Mini has nylon strings (the first three strings on a real guitar, making the transition to a 6-string easier), and it is a comfortable fit for little hands. Instead, up to four players construct a column using translucent plastic rings (representing a magical ice tower); this offers just enough fine-motor challenge for a 5-year-old to find it satisfyingly tricky.
